RCC plans forums on racial diversity

Rogue Community College will have two conversation forums on racial diversity at its Medford and Grants Pass campuses Jan. 29. Both events are free and open to the public.

The first session will be held 10 a.m. to noon at the RCC/SOU Higher Education Center, room no. 127/129, 101 S. Bartlett St., Medford. The RCC Redwood Campus will host the second session from to 2 to 4 p.m. at 3345 Redwood Highway, Grants Pass.

Both programs will feature Emily Drew, ethnic studies associate professor at Willamette University. The talks will focus on what racial integration requires, along with thoughtful dialogue on diversity and race.
